If election not announced within 6 days, Imran Khan will return to Islamabad

ISLAMABAD: Pakistan Tehreek-e-Insaf – PTI chairman Imran Khan has given the government six days to dissolve the assemblies and announce election.

Addressing the workers at Jinnah Avenue Islamabad, Imran Khan said that if the election was not announced and assemblies were not dissolved, he would return to Islamabad with the people.

He said that the government was leading the country towards anarchy. Two PTI workers were martyred at the behest of the government.

Imran Khan said that all sorts of methods were used to thwart his “Azadi Movement”, the way the workers fought tear gas was unprecedented.

Chairman PTI said that thousands of people including our leaders and workers have been arrested. The Supreme Court should notice of the arrests and the tear gas shelling at D- Chowk, Liberty Chowk.

Imran Khan’s caravan had entered Islamabad at 11 pm on Wednesday. Earlier, Imran Khan had directed the workers to reach D-Chowk.

After Imran Khan’s announcement, PTI workers entered the red zone by removing all obstacles at D-Chowk. Some workers reached in front of the Presidency and near the Diplomatic Enclave.

PTI workers have also crossed the last barrier at D-Chowk. Rangers personnel were also injured in the incident.

PTI workers have also reached in front of the Presidency while Imran Khan has left Jinnah Avenue for Bani Gala.

Imran Khan and other leaders have also left from Jinnah Avenue.

Rana Sanaullah’s response

Federal Interior Minister Rana Sanaullah has said that if Imran Khan brings 600,000 people in six days, I will support his demand.

Talking to media in Islamabad, Rana Sanaullah said that the decision of new election will be taken by the coalition parties. If Imran Khan loses the election then he will ask for re-election.
